- The distance between Kumejima, Japan and Dover, Tn, Usa is approximately 12,182 km or 7,570 mi.
- To reach Kumejima in this distance one would set out from Dover, Tn bearing 327.1° or NNW and follow the great circles arc to approach Kumejima bearing 209.3° or SSW .
- Both have a humid subtropical climate (Cfa).
- The mean annual temperature is 8.6 °C (15.5°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 11.9 °C (21.4°F) less in Kumejima.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 831.3 mm (32.7 in) more which is equivalent to 831.3 l/m² (20.4 US gal/ft²) or 8,313,000 l/ha (888,715 US gal/ac) more. About 1 5/8 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.6° higher in Kumejima than in Dover, Tn.
